Micro-targeted campaigns hold the potential to dramatically increase engagement by delivering highly relevant content to narrowly defined audiences. However, executing these campaigns with precision requires a comprehensive understanding of advanced data analytics, real-time adjustments, and sophisticated technical infrastructure. In this deep dive, we will explore each critical component with actionable, step-by-step guidance, ensuring you can implement micro-targeting strategies that are both compliant and highly effective.
- 1. Identifying and Segmenting Your Audience for Micro-Targeted Campaigns
- 2. Crafting Personalized Messaging That Resonates
- 3. Technical Setup for Micro-Targeting: Tools and Infrastructure
- 4. Automating Campaign Delivery and Optimization
- 5. Ensuring Privacy and Compliance in Micro-Targeted Campaigns
- 6. Case Study: Step-by-Step Implementation of a Micro-Targeted Campaign
- 7. Common Pitfalls and How to Avoid Them
- 8. Reinforcing the Value of Micro-Targeted Campaigns and Broader Context
1. Identifying and Segmenting Your Audience for Micro-Targeted Campaigns
a) Utilizing Advanced Data Analytics and Customer Profiling Techniques
Effective micro-targeting begins with granular audience understanding. Leverage Customer Data Platforms (CDPs) like Segment or Treasure Data to unify data sources—CRM, transactional, behavioral, and third-party datasets—creating a comprehensive customer profile. Use clustering algorithms such as K-Means or Hierarchical Clustering in Python (via scikit-learn) to identify distinct segments based on attributes like purchase history, browsing behavior, engagement frequency, and demographic data.
b) Creating Dynamic Audience Segments Based on Behavioral and Contextual Data
Build dynamic segments that update in real-time by integrating event tracking via tools like Google Tag Manager and Segment. For example, define segments such as “Recent Website Visitors in Last 24 Hours” or “Users Who Abandoned Cart but Viewed Product Page.” Use SQL queries or data pipelines (e.g., Apache Kafka + Spark) to continuously refresh these segments, ensuring your targeting reflects current user intent.
c) Incorporating Real-Time Data for Instant Audience Adjustment
Implement real-time data ingestion pipelines with tools like Apache Kafka or AWS Kinesis to process user actions instantly. For instance, if a user signs up or interacts with a specific feature, trigger immediate segment reassignment. Use serverless functions (e.g., AWS Lambda) to automate segment updates, enabling your campaigns to adapt dynamically and deliver timely messaging.
2. Crafting Personalized Messaging That Resonates
a) Developing Tailored Content Strategies for Small Audience Segments
Design content frameworks that align with specific segment attributes. For example, for high-value customers, emphasize loyalty and exclusive offers; for new visitors, focus on onboarding and value propositions. Use segment-specific content blocks within your email or ad templates. Tools like Dynamic Content Modules in email platforms (e.g., Marketo, Salesforce Pardot) can automate this process, ensuring each message is highly relevant.
b) Utilizing AI-Driven Personalization Tools for Dynamic Content Delivery
Implement AI personalization engines such as Dynamic Yield or Optimizely to serve content tailored to individual user profiles. These tools analyze historical data and current context to determine the most relevant message variations in real-time. For example, if a user has shown interest in a particular product category, dynamically prioritize content related to that category, including personalized recommendations and offers.
c) A/B Testing Micro-Message Variations to Optimize Engagement
Run controlled experiments on small segments by testing variations in copy, images, and calls-to-action. Use tools like VWO or Google Optimize to set up multivariate tests, ensuring statistical significance. Focus on micro-messages—such as different personalization tags or dynamic offers—and analyze metrics such as click-through rate (CTR), conversion rate, and engagement duration to identify the most effective variants.
3. Technical Setup for Micro-Targeting: Tools and Infrastructure
a) Integrating Customer Data Platforms (CDPs) with Marketing Automation Systems
Establish seamless data flow by connecting your CDP with marketing automation platforms like HubSpot, Marketo, or Salesforce Marketing Cloud. Use APIs or native integrations to sync unified customer profiles. For example, set up a webhook that updates your email platform whenever a segment is refined based on new behavioral data, ensuring your messaging is always aligned with the latest insights.
b) Implementing Tag Management and Data Collection Best Practices
Deploy Google Tag Manager with precise event tracking scripts. Use custom tags to capture micro-interactions like button clicks, form submissions, or video plays. Standardize data layer schemas to facilitate consistent data collection. Regularly audit data quality by verifying that tags fire correctly and data attributes are accurate, using tools like Tag Assistant.
c) Setting Up Automated Triggers Based on User Actions and Attributes
Configure your marketing automation platform to trigger personalized campaigns automatically. For example, set a trigger for users who abandon cart with specific product IDs, or those who visit a page multiple times without converting. Use event-based triggers combined with user attribute conditions—such as “if user’s purchase frequency exceeds X”—to tailor engagement and maximize relevance.
4. Automating Campaign Delivery and Optimization
a) Designing Workflows for Real-Time Campaign Adjustments
Use tools like Apache Airflow or Zapier to orchestrate multi-step workflows that respond instantly to user actions. For example, when a user clicks a specific link, trigger a sequence that updates their segment, adjusts ongoing campaigns, and schedules follow-up messages—all in real-time. Document each step to ensure transparency and reproducibility.
b) Using Machine Learning Models to Predict Engagement and Adjust Targeting
Develop predictive models using frameworks like TensorFlow or PyTorch to estimate the likelihood of user engagement based on historical data. Incorporate features such as recency, frequency, monetary value (RFM), and behavioral signals. Use these predictions to dynamically adjust targeting thresholds—focusing ad spend on users with the highest propensity scores—thus optimizing ROI.
c) Monitoring Campaign Performance with Granular Metrics and KPIs
Implement dashboards using Tableau or Power BI to track detailed KPIs like CTR, conversion rate per segment, engagement time, and micro-interaction rates. Set alerts for anomalies—such as sudden dips in performance—to enable quick troubleshooting. Use A/B test results to refine targeting parameters continuously.
5. Ensuring Privacy and Compliance in Micro-Targeted Campaigns
a) Applying Data Privacy Regulations (GDPR, CCPA) to Micro-Targeting Strategies
Audit your data collection and processing workflows against GDPR and CCPA requirements. Ensure explicit opt-in consent for personalized marketing, especially for sensitive data. Use consent management platforms like OneTrust or TrustArc to record and enforce user permissions. Document data flows and maintain transparency with clear privacy policies.
b) Implementing Consent Management and Data Anonymization Techniques
Deploy cookie banners and preference centers to manage user consent granularly. Apply data anonymization methods such as k-anonymity or differential privacy when aggregating data for analytics. For example, replace specific location data with broader regions or obscure identifiers to reduce privacy risks while maintaining analytical utility.
c) Balancing Personalization with Ethical Data Use
Always prioritize transparency and user control. Regularly review your targeting parameters to prevent discriminatory or intrusive practices. Educate your team on ethical AI use and establish governance policies to uphold user trust and legal compliance.
6. Case Study: Step-by-Step Implementation of a Micro-Targeted Campaign
a) Defining Objectives and Audience Segments
Suppose a retail brand aims to increase repeat purchases among recent customers. Define segments such as “Customers who purchased in last 30 days but not in last 15,” using purchase data from your CDP. Set clear goals: increase repeat purchase rate by 10% within 3 months.
b) Selecting Tools and Setting Up Data Infrastructure
Integrate your CRM with a CDP like Segment and connect it to your marketing automation platform (e.g., Salesforce Pardot). Set up event tracking on your website via Google Tag Manager to capture product views and cart abandonment. Use SQL-based data pipelines to update segments daily.
c) Crafting and Automating Personalized Messages
Create email templates with placeholders for personalized recommendations derived from browsing history. Use AI engines to select content dynamically. Set automation workflows so that once a user qualifies for the “recent but inactive” segment, they receive a tailored re-engagement email within 24 hours, with follow-ups triggered based on engagement.
d) Monitoring Results and Iterative Optimization
Track KPIs such as open rate, CTR, and repeat purchase rate. Conduct weekly reviews to identify underperforming segments or messages. Use insights to refine your targeting algorithms, adjust messaging, or test new offers, continuously improving campaign effectiveness.
7. Common Pitfalls and How to Avoid Them
a) Over-Segmentation Leading to Fragmented Campaigns
Creating too many micro-segments can dilute your messaging and strain resources. Define a threshold—such as minimum segment size (e.g., 1,000 users)—to ensure meaningful engagement without excessive fragmentation. Use hierarchical segmentation to combine similar micro-groups where appropriate.
b) Data Quality Issues Impacting Targeting Accuracy
Regularly audit your data collection processes. Use validation scripts to identify missing or inconsistent data points. Implement deduplication routines and set data validation rules within your ETL pipelines to maintain high-quality, reliable data for targeting.
c) Neglecting User Privacy and Regulatory Compliance Risks
Failing to comply can lead to hefty fines and reputation damage. Conduct periodic compliance audits, ensure explicit user consent, and employ privacy-preserving techniques. Document all data handling practices and train your team on privacy best practices.
8. Reinforcing the Value of Micro-Targeted Campaigns and Broader Context
By mastering advanced data